WASHINGTON — Epilepsy affects about 2 million people in the United States, and current treatments for the chronic neurological disorder are ineffective for more than a third of cases. But a new technique that uses light to activate brain cells could stop seizures in their tracks, new research suggests.

A team of scientists injected light-sensitive proteins into the neurons of epileptic mice, then shone light on those cells to stop the animals from having seizures.
